Pro-insulin is synthesized as a pro-hormone which contains an extra stretch called C-peptide. This matches (A) with (II). Mature insulin consists of only two short polypeptide chains: chain A and chain B. This matches (B) with (IV). In 1983, Eli Lilly, an American company, prepared two DNA sequences corresponding to A and B chains of human insulin and introduced them in plasmids of E. coli to produce insulin chains. This matches (C) with (I). Disulphide bonds interconnect the A and B polypeptides in mature insulin.
